    SEIU endorses Finizio in New London Democratic primary

    New London – Democratic Mayor Daryl Justin Finizio announced Monday that his re-election campaign had picked up the endorsement of the Service Employees International Union, one of the largest labor unions in Connecticut.

    The SEIU State Council voted unanimously to endorse Finizio on Friday.

    "If you are a working person. If you care about education. If you believe that a great economy should be based on good jobs that pay a living wage. If you want to live in a dynamic, interesting but small city - then you will be proud to vote to re-elect Mayor Finizio,” said Paul Filson, SEIU political director, in a written statement. “SEIU, the largest union in Connecticut, believes Daryl Finizio is the best choice for Mayor of New London."

    “Mayor Finizio has been a strong supporter of the thousands of immigrant workers who make New London their home,” said Maria Gomez, a truck driver and member of 32BJ SEIU since 2009, in the statement. “We’re proud to offer the mayor our support in this coming election, just as he has supported workers’ families.”

    Finizio said he was honored to receive the endorsement and said in a statement “there is a lot at stake for New London’s future on September 16th and I am proud that SEIU will be standing with us on primary day.” 

    Finizio is challenging City Councilor Michael Passero, who is endorsed by the Democratic Town Committee, in the primary on Sept. 16.
